Reform UK candidates standing in this week’s local elections appear to have posted racist and Islamophobic views on social media , as well as support for far-right figures like Tommy Robinson and Nick Griffin, The Independent can reveal. The revelations about candidates standing for the party in seats in south-east England add to concerns that Nigel Farage is failing to tackle extremism in his party despite his claims that Reform’s vetting system is the best in British politics. It also follows a failure by Reform to deal with candidates in the north of England exposed by The Independent , who espoused racist, misogynist and homophobic views on social media. With Reform expected to win more than 1,500 seats next week, there are concerns that their failure to vet candidates properly will mean extremists will win seats across England.…
